I had my first LD last night...how to change things in a LD?

I have been trying for a long time, and finally it happened… I was sitting in my room looking at something, and for some reason thought to do the test where you look at some text and look away, so the text warped, and I realized I was dreaming. So i tried to float, and it worked! I went to talk to my mother and said to her, ‘Do you know you’re in a dream?’ Then I went to the window and tried to make the sun come out (it was night at the time)… It wouldnt work so I decided instead of going outside I would go through my mirror. I jumped into the mirror but I was in the same room I started in, Just backwards, so I went in the mirror again. I ended up in a weird version of my room with 3 mirrors, and so I figured I was in a dream-world of some sort and went out the door. Thats when things got fishy… I wanted someone to come exploring with me, so I started thinking about who I wanted to call. I ended up calling my friend Mike, but then when he came through a door, he warped into a different guy I know also named mike… then people from my jazz band started coming through doors and setting up stuff for a show… and they were dressed up as fuzzy dinosaurs. I found this very frightening, and I kissed one of the dinosaurs… then I woke up, rather distraught but also excited that I had a lucid dream! So, I would like to ask for some advice about what to do when things are happening in a dream that I don’t want to happen, and how to make things change to how I want them… So please let me know what you guys do in these situations.

Congratilations on your first LD, SailingMishap =] Not everyone gets fully control at first LDs. That is fully normal. It’s good to remember that dream happens olny in your mind, so you can control it.

Even if you can’t control everything thats happening aound you 100% (for example, the dinosaur jazz band setting up for a show), you can always leave and go somewhere else, and expect whatever you want to see to be there. Maybe try going through the mirror again, since that seems to work for you, and as you are going through, think about what you want to see or where you want to be.
